Document Description
Note: Response to Comments The Sespe Creek Levee Improvements Project includes structural improvements along a section of the existing Sespe Creek Levee, on the east side of Sespe Creek between Old Telegraph Road and SR 126 near the City of Fillmore. The project would raise the existing levee height by one to six feet along a 1,543-foot-long section, and add a 321-foot-long retaining wall along the landward side of a portion of the levee, where existing residences are located. The project would also correct existing design deficiencies identified by the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ers, while maintaining recreational opportunities along the Sespe Creek Bike Trail. The project would facilitate certification of the existing levee structure by the Federal Emergency Management Agency, and remove existing development in Fillmore from flood hazard areas.
